On October 2007, One panel of the triptych was sold $ 12,500. at Christie’s.Francis Bacon was born in October 1909 in Dublin, Ireland of English parentage. He died on April 1992 in Madrid, Spain (82 years old).Bacon was an entirely self taught painter and it was an exhibition of works by Pablo Picasso that inspired him to make his first drawings and paintings.By the 1950s, Bacon had developed his distinctive style as a figure painter, depicting human beings screaming in physical and psychic pain in a series of stark bedrooms, bathrooms and cages. The style of his work was expressionistic and depicted distorted human forms that stood as images of corrupt and debased humanity.In 1974, Bacon met John Edwards, a young Eastender with whom he formed an enduring, paternal relationship. Bacon died on April 28, 1992 in Madrid and bequeathed his entire estate to Edwards after his death. Edwards, in turn, donated the contents of Francis Bacon's chaotic studio at 7 Recce Mews, South Kensington, to the Hugh Lane Gallery in Dublin, where the studio was carefully reconstructed as Bacon had left it.Francis Bacon is one of the most important artists of the art history of the post war period. Its paintings are part of the collections of the most important museums of the world, and the prices broke records at auctions and keep on increasing every year.In May 16, 2007 at Sothebys, New York, a Francis Bacon painting smashed the auction record for postwar art fetching $52.7 million.For the coming auctions (May 2008) at Sothebys, a triptych painting  of Francis Bacon's may fetch $70 Million in N.Y.
